# Configure VSI aaa that uses LDP as the PW signaling protocol, and establish PWs to PE 1
and PE 2.
[PE3] vsi aaa
[PE3-vsi-aaa] pwsignaling ldp
[PE3-vsi-aaa-ldp] peer 1.1.1.9 pw-id 500
[PE3-vsi-aaa-ldp-1.1.1.9-500] quit
[PE3-vsi-aaa-ldp] peer 2.2.2.9 pw-id 500
[PE3-vsi-aaa-ldp-2.2.2.9-500] quit
[PE3-vsi-aaa-ldp] quit
[PE3-vsi-aaa] quit
# Create Ethernet service instance 10 on GigabitEthernet 1/0/1 to match packets with an outer
VLAN ID of 100, and bind the Ethernet service instance to VSI aaa.
[PE3] interface gigabitethernet 1/0/1
[PE3-GigabitEthernet1/0/1] service-instance 10
[PE3-GigabitEthernet1/0/1-srv10] encapsulation s-vid 100
[PE3-GigabitEthernet1/0/1-srv10] xconnect vsi aaa
